响应式设计旨在提供流畅的跨设备体验,以下是一些关键技巧:,1. 使用流式布局和百分比宽度,使元素适应不同屏幕尺寸。,2. 采用CSS媒体查询,为特定屏幕尺寸定制样式。,3. 精简图片和媒体文件大小,加快加载速度。,4. 利用Flexbox和Grid布局创建灵活的页面结构。,5. 保持代码简洁和模块化,便于维护和更新。,6. 测试并优化触摸响应和移动设备性能。,通过这些技巧,可以创建出高效、适配各种设备的响应式网站和应用程序。
在当今数字化时代,随着移动互联网、平板设备以及智能手机的普及,用户期望能够在各种设备和屏幕尺寸上获得一致且优质的用户体验,响应式设计,作为一种现代网页设计方法,旨在确保网站或应用能够自动适应不同屏幕尺寸和分辨率,从而提供无缝的用户体验,本文将深入探讨响应式设计的关键要素,并分享一系列实用的优化技巧,帮助开发者创建在所有设备上都能表现出色的网站和应用程序。
理解响应式设计的核心概念
响应式设计不仅仅是一种视觉上的调整,更是一种对用户行为和设备环境的深入理解和适应,其核心在于使用灵活的布局、媒体查询、CSS框架以及流式单位等设计元素,使得网页能够根据屏幕尺寸和设备类型进行动态调整,这种设计方法不仅适用于桌面端浏览器,还能完美适配移动设备上的触控操作。
掌握响应式设计的常用技巧
-
使用流式布局
流式布局是一种基于CSS的布局方式,它通过设置百分比宽度来使容器宽度随着浏览器窗口的变化而变化,这种方式能够确保内容在不同尺寸的屏幕上保持相对比例,从而实现响应式设计。
-
采用媒体查询
媒体查询是CSS3的一项重要功能,它允许开发者根据设备的屏幕宽度、高度、分辨率等条件来应用不同的样式规则,通过媒体查询,开发者可以为不同类型的设备编写特定的样式代码,从而实现更加精细的适配。
-
利用CSS框架
使用成熟的CSS框架(如Bootstrap)可以大大简化响应式设计的实现过程,这些框架通常已经内置了丰富的响应式组件和样式规则,开发者只需进行少量的调整即可满足需求。
-
优化图片和媒体文件
图片和视频等多媒体文件的大小直接影响页面加载速度和用户体验,通过使用适当的图片压缩工具、选择正确的文件格式(如WebP)以及实现懒加载等策略,可以显著减少这些文件的大小,同时保持高质量的视觉效果。
-
测试与调试
在实际设备和浏览器上进行全面测试是确保响应式设计有效性的关键步骤,开发者应使用多种设备和浏览器进行测试,并使用浏览器的开发者工具来调试和优化响应式设计。
通过掌握这些响应式设计的常用技巧并灵活运用它们,开发者可以创建出既美观又实用的网站和应用程序,从而提供卓越的用户体验。